We prove that all elements of infinite order in Out(Fn)Out(F_n) have positive translation lengths; moreover, they are bounded away from zero. Consequences include a new proof that solvable subgroups of Out(Fn)Out(F_n) are finitely generated and virtually abelian and the new result that such subgroups are quasi-convex.

We classify up to coarse equivalence all countable abelian groups of finite torsion free rank. The Q-cohomological dimension and the torsion free rank are the two invariants that give us such classification.
